Greetings,

I am proud to announce our Second Annual WMAA Buffalo Camp. This camp will be May 2nd - 4th, 2003 in Buffalo, NY. This year's event features many of the top instructors in our field. The instructors and their topics are as follows:

Modern Arnis Instructors
Datu Tim Hartman
- Palis-Palis and Tapi-Tapi Counters
Guro Dan Carr - Lock and Controls
Guro A. Paul Dawdy - Anyo Anim (Form 6)
Guro Chad Dulin - Anyo Anim Applications


Guest Instructors
GM Dr. Maung Gyi
- (Bando) - Tactical Folding Knife Techniques
GM Bong Jornales - (Arnis Sikaran) - Double Stick
Guro Jack LaTorre - (Pekiti Tersia) - Espada y Daga (Sword and Dagger) Combat

Special Guest Appearance
Ed Parker Jr

This year's guest of honor. Most famous for being the son of Ed Parker Sr., founder of Parker's Kenpo Karate. He is also a well established commercial artist. In addition to creating the tribute to his father (The Parker Portrait) he is also the creator of the WMAA Black Belt certificates. He will be attending our camp to debut his latest work, The Presas Portrait. This is to honor our late instructor GM Remy Presas. We are very excited and looking forward to having him as our guest.

The main camp will run Friday, May 2nd until Sunday, May 4th. We will have a bonus class Thursday night, May 1st, for brown and black belts only. This class will be available at no extra cost for registered camp participants. This class will be a "problem solving" class. Our goal is to clear up any issues with terminology or procedures with the WMAA curriculum. Saturday morning we will be holding a Black Belt test for eligible WMAA members. This test is open for all to watch. Saturday evening we will be having a banquet to celebrate our gathering and to get to know the members of the Modern Arnis community better. This year's event will feature demonstrations by several of the instructors attending in addition to the return of last year's Youth demo team.
